CVE-2022-39288 fastify

Package

Manager: npm
Name: fastify
Vulnerable Version: >=4.0.0 <4.8.1

Severity

Level: High

CVSS v3.1: C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:N/I:N/A:H

CVSS v4.0: CVSS:4.0/AV:N/AC:L/AT:N/PR:N/UI:N/VC:N/VI:N/VA:H/SC:N/SI:N/SA:N

EPSS: 0.09116 pctl0.92352

Details

fastify vulnerable to denial of service via malicious Content-Type ### Impact An attacker can send an invalid `Content-Type` header that can cause the application to crash, leading to a possible Denial of Service attack. Only the v4.x line is affected. (This was updated: upon a close inspection, v3.x is not affected after all). ### Patches Yes, update to `> v4.8.0`. ### Workarounds You can reject the malicious content types before the body parser enters in action. ```js const badNames = Object.getOwnPropertyNames({}.__proto__) fastify.addHook('onRequest', async (req, reply) => { for (const badName of badNames) { if (req.headers['content-type'].indexOf(badName) > -1) { reply.code(415) throw new Error('Content type not supported') } } }) ``` ### References See the HackerOne report [#1715536](https://hackerone.com/bugs?report_id=1715536&subject=fastify) ### For more information [Fastify security policy](https://github.com/fastify/fastify/security/policy)
